Shell, an oil and gas company, agreed to acquire MIDEL, a brand of ester-based dielectric transformer fluids, and MIVOLT, a provider of dielectric fluid for direct immersion cooling of battery systems and power electronics, from M&I Materials, a business with a rich heritage of commercialising materials for demanding applications. Financial terms were not disclosed. “Ester fluid manufacturing has been a huge part of M&I Materials Ltd for over 45 years and a source of pride for everyone involved in developing this technology which customers in many markets worldwide have come to specify and trust. We want to see the growth potential for both MIDEL and MIVOLT realised and we believe Shell is uniquely positioned to take them forward and on to their next stage of development," Colin Salt, M&I Materials Chairman.
